Latino Family Literacy Night
Back in high school I used to help with a
lovely program in my town called Latino Family Literacy Night. We would
read bilingual books with parents and then encourage them to take them
home to read with their kids. Childcare was provided and everyone
brought delicious food to share. The parents loved it because they could
keep Spanish literacy in the home in addition to practicing/improving
